Output 084900675362ab5f394199aeaef30d91aff65e80c7141a4e288962e9a2187859:39

value
2075
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 58eed47815f27aa08585f1574c83313faad1b501018618fe14608aaa31d263a7
address
bc1ptrhdg7q47fa2ppv979t5eqe3874drdgpqxrp3ls5vz925vwjvwns3gr5hw
transaction
084900675362ab5f394199aeaef30d91aff65e80c7141a4e288962e9a2187859